About This Trial
The investigators propose the Gluten Free Nutrition Optimization through Ultra-processed food Reduction and Improved Strategies for Health (GF-NOURISH) study to demonstrate the feasibility and success of a nutritional education program focused on naturally occurring gluten-free foods and minimizing ultra-processed gluten-free foods.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ion Criteria:
* Age 2-18 years of age with recent celiac disease diagnosis
Exclusion Criteria:
* Allergic to \<3 of the top 8 food allergens
* Co-morbid conditions treated with dietary modifications or that influence nail arsenic values
